資源描述:
《《系統分析》PPT課件.ppt》由會員上傳分享,免費在線閱讀,更多相關內容在教育資源-天天文庫。
1、第五章系統分析概述系統分析是信息系統開發(fā)工作的第一個階段,也是最重要的環(huán)節(jié)之一。系統分析的目標:對用戶的需求進行定義,為信息系統設計取得成功奠定良好的基礎。系統分析的任務:系統分析師通過對企業(yè)管理業(yè)務的調查分析,理清原系統的業(yè)務流程和管理模式,指出其中的問題和不足,并從功能和數據分析的角度對系統加以改進和完善,利用數據流程圖、數據字典和處理邏輯的表達式進行定義,提出新系統的邏輯模型解決方案。系統分析的本質:通過對現有系統的描述和分析來回答未來系統“要做什么”的問題,即從抽象的信息處理角度看待系統應該具有
2、怎樣的功能,而不涉及這些功能用什么具體的技術去實現。具體內容:初步調查與可行性分析系統的詳細調查系統化分析與優(yōu)化提出新系統的邏輯模型5.1初步調查與可行性分析信息系統的開發(fā)工作往往從初步調查開始??尚行苑治鲭A段任務完成的標志是可行性分析報告的完成。初步調查的內容:調查目的:包括讀者對象、目的等;調查內容:調查有關組織的整體信息、有關人員的信息及有關工作的信息;分析內容:現有什么;需要什么;在現有資源下能提供什么;此項目有無必要和可能作進一步的調查與開發(fā)。了解系統基本情況,收集與系統相關的參考資料。技術要
3、求和限定條件可行性分析內容可行性分析是進一步明確系統的目標、規(guī)模和功能,對系統開發(fā)背景、必要性和意義進行調查分析。可行性分析從必要性和可行性方面入手,為系統開發(fā)項目的決策提供科學依據??尚行苑治龅膬热荩罕匾苑治觯猴@見的、預見的、隱見的可行性是建立在必要性基礎上的,包括:經濟可行性——經濟效益(支出、收益)技術上的可行性硬件和軟件:軟件方面包括系統軟件和應用軟件各自的性能、系統軟件和應用軟件之間的支持能力、系統軟件和應用軟件對環(huán)境的適應性開發(fā)人員的水平管理上的可行性:領導是否支持、管理是否科學、組織結構
4、是否健全、基礎數據是否齊全、當前系統的管理體制是否有條件提供新系統所必須的各種數據??尚行苑治龅牟襟E確定系統的規(guī)模與目標明確用戶主要信息需求提出擬建系統的初步方案提出并評價困難的替代方案,并進行可行性研究給出項目做還是不做的選擇,同時確定方案制定項目開發(fā)計劃,包括人、財、物等方面的安排撰寫可行性分析報告向用戶審查小組與指導委員會提交結果可行性分析報告時可行性分析的最后成果??尚行苑治鰣蟾娴慕Y論應明確指出以下內容:可立即進行開發(fā)不能或者沒有必要繼續(xù)進行需推遲到某些條件具備以后才能進行5.2系統的詳細調查系
5、統分析階段的系統調查工作是將企業(yè)和組織的現行系統為研究對象,進行詳細調查與分析工作。詳細調查是為了弄清原信息系統的狀況,查明其執(zhí)行過程,發(fā)現薄弱環(huán)節(jié),收集數據,為設計新系統提供必要的基礎資料。系統調查的重點在于系統內部的功能結構,包括:組織機構業(yè)務流程數據流程數據存儲及其組成等詳細調查的目的在于完整掌握現行系統的各個方面原則:用戶參與系統調查是對企業(yè)和組織現行系統及其周圍環(huán)境現狀的了解,從而掌握與系統開發(fā)有關的基本情況,確定信息需求。調查的主要內容:現有系統基本情況即企業(yè)概況:企業(yè)的規(guī)模、戰(zhàn)略目標、核心
6、競爭力的水平等、信息系統的目標等。管理業(yè)務:管理業(yè)務調查直接關系到將來系統能否完成新系統目標,包括:組織結構:組織結構圖采用的繪制形式是層次模塊。管理功能體系的調查業(yè)務流程的調查:為弄清各部門信息處理工作與信息系統的關系,則必須要了解組織的業(yè)務流程。業(yè)務流程調查工作的重點是將組織與功能匹配起來,將功能與功能關聯起來。數據流程的調查信息需求、處理手段和信息資源:系統分析中,比較困難的工作就是定義滿足系統目標的特定的信息需求,它包括確認何人、何時、何地需要何種信息。信息化現狀調查方法研究資料:對組織或單位中
7、已有的報表、文件等資料進行分析研究是獲取需求的有效方法。開調查會用戶訪談結構化訪談:提出事先確定好的問題非結構化訪談:開發(fā)者只是向訪談對象提出訪談主題或問題問卷調查:對于調查面廣,而調查的信息量不大的情況,最適合采用的調查方法實地觀察法(參加業(yè)務實踐)發(fā)電子郵件對現行系統的描述對現行系統的描述中,常用的圖形描述工具是數據流程圖。數據流程圖:一種便于用戶理解、分析系統數據流程的圖形工具。它擺脫了系統的物理內容,精確地在邏輯上描述系統的功能、輸入、輸出和數據存儲等。具有抽象性和概括行,它可以用少數幾種符號綜
8、合地反映出信息在系統中的流動、處理和存儲情況?;痉柾獠繉嶓w處理數據流數據存儲組成外部實體——本系統以外的人或事物,它們和本系統有信息傳遞關系數據流:表示流動著的數據,它可以是一項數據,也可以是一組數據。數據處理數據存儲繪制數據流程圖遵循的原則明確系統邊界采用自頂向下、逐層分解的方法,分解從“處理”開始在局部上遵循由外向里的原則5.3分析與優(yōu)化系統調查工作師我們清楚地了解了現行業(yè)務系統“是什么”,而分析與優(yōu)化工作的目的師為新系統“能做什么